#e9d111 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e9d111 is composed of 91.4% red, 82%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.3% magenta, 92.7%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 53.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 49%. #e9d111 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ff22 with #d3a300.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

#e9d111 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e9d111 has RGB values of R:233, G:209,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.93,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15323409.

Shades and Tints of #e9d111
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0c01 is the darkest color, while #fffefa is the lightest one.
